Sales Performance Specialist
Amplifon
The Sales Performance Specialist will be the SPOC for business planning and monitoring across Retail Excellence, Sales, and Marketing with the following responsibilities:
build/improve the reporting tools. effectively monitor the most relevant business KPIs to drive sales and productivity.
He/She will report directly to the Retail Excellence Manager and will work cross-functionally with Sales and Marketing Directors to deliver reports and insights to steer the business.
Key Accountabilities / Responsibilities:
Improve business forecasting and monitoring process and tools together with Retail Excellence, Sales, and Marketing leaders. Monitor traffic and sales trends versus forecasts, keeping the Leadership team and the Field teams constantly updated and promptly highlighting any untapped opportunities or criticalities. Keep track and analyze the business KPIs across all funnels. He/She will work with marketing channel owners to improve performance tracking and forecasting, and with the Rex team to drive growth and productivity. Drive the transition from the local BI platforms into the new BI stack by co-designing and co-building the relevant dashboards for the Retail Excellence and Marketing teams. Perform the monthly calculation of sales incentives and commissions.
Job Requirements: (Knowledge/ Experience):
3+ years of working experience on analyzing data and making recommendations and commercial decisions based on insights generated Proven experience in building reporting tools and dashboards. Work knowledge of PowerBI or Tableau visualization tools. Very strong Excel skills. Automation capabilities will be considered a plus. Previous experience in querying/managing BI platforms is a plus. Bachelor’s degree in quantitative fields like Economics, Engineering, Statistics, Big Data, Marketing Analytics, etc
Job Requirements: (Qualitative characteristics):
Critical thinking, strong analytical skills combined with a very good business acumen. Ability to turn data into actionable insights and draws conclusions. Ability to cross-check and combine information from a variety of sources. Good communication and cooperation skills to work in cross-functional teams. Proficiency in English (spoken and written), Portuguese will be considered a plus. Constantly seeks ways to improve both own and business performance.
